I stumbled upon this group when I should be working but had to join. I
wanted to join as I am a total Trans Am and Z28 devoted owner and
admirer. The first page that Google Groups brought up was of a few guys
bickering back in 1997 - wow. Long before we saw the end of our cars
production. I know - I remember the competition we had amongst
ourselves as each guy hated or loved their T/A more than the Z or the
my Z is badder than your Z, etc.. Now, all we have are each other and
our precious rides that GM killed and will never be replaced.
Obviously, at some point, they may attempt (I am certain of it) to
resurrect the Trans Am and or Z28 name - and the outcome will surely be
like most all the new ressurrections: A family front or rear driver
that looks like another family sedan minus some chrome and add some
badges. Think GTO, think new Charger....... Great, maybe, but their NOT
what they named them. All we have is Ford's new Mustang that, like it
or not guys, is not a terrible car. Ford figured something out -
options, choices, customization and a style that is NOT related to
their family car, cannot say it's a Taurus can you? No.

I know F-bodies. I bought a new T/A in '98 and lost it in a separation
the next year with 2,200 miles on it. Made me SICK to have to sell it.
I was rebuilding my life until this year I came across a 1997 Triple
White Trans Am Convertible WS6 with 32K (yeah, original ) miles and
bought it on the spot! Two months later I found a hot 2000 Camaro Z28
that was in great condition, 69,000 miles, fully loaded, with 18"
Chrome Corvette Z06 rims and low pro tires. One head-turning bad azz
Z28. I love driving it!

I was always wondering how rare the Triple White Convertibles are and
cannot find the production numbers from GM..... Wondered if our cars
will hold values - they seem to be, both mine were being listed on Ebay
right before I got them.
